Steps to find the percentage of a number

Method 1: Using Proportions

Let's find 81% of 60.2 using proportion.

81% is 81 out of 100.

\[ \frac{ 81 }{100} \]

Write the proportion to find x out of 60.2.

\[ \frac{ 81 }{100} = \frac{x}{ 60.2 } \]

Cross-multiply: 81 × 60.2 = 100x

\[ 81 \cdot 60.2 = 100x \]

Solve for x: (81 × 60.2) ÷ 100 = x

\[ \frac{ 4876.2 }{100} = x \]

Hence, 81% of 60.2 is 48.762.

Method 2: Keyword-Based

Use keywords: "of" means multiply.

Convert 81% to decimal: 0.81

\[ x = 60.2 \cdot 0.81 \]

Multiply 60.2 × 0.81 = 48.762

So, 81% of 60.2 is 48.762.

Method 3: Formula-Based

Use the formula: percent × whole = part

Convert 81% to decimal: 0.81

\[ \text{Percentage} \cdot \text{Whole} = \text{Part} \]

60.2 × 0.81 = 48.762

Thus, 81% of 60.2 is 48.762.
